567072
000000000000000000178566928e3cd2cfe915f983881656f4b93b0434475d08
Time
03-15-2019 04:06:59 (Local)
Sponsored
Transaction Fees
0
BTC
Confirmations
356935
Total Amounts
0 USDT
Transaction Counts
0
Previous Block:
Merkle Root:
c54d30652a93a548b32d7141f3c5e6fa54c367221dff8d344a4d3ea999267b31
APIs